Saint-Modeste (Québec), March 23, 2020 – At a time when governments are implementing policies to stem the spread of the coronavirus, at Berger, we continue to deploy every effort to protect the health and safety of our employees, our business partners and the communities. Despite the social distancing that is necessary, we are still very close to our teams and customers.

 

Given the seriousness of the situation, we firmly believe that we can make a real difference for the overall health of our communities. As soon as the threat of COVID-19 became apparent, we quickly formed a management committee and put in place an action plan. A comprehensive supply chain assessment was also conducted to minimize the impact on our operations and ensure stability, and we will continue to support our customers as well as the resulting food logistics cycle.

 

A series of measures were implemented to reduce the risk of contamination and to support employees during this period of insecurity. Since March 11, our committee has been monitoring announcements from Canadian and American government authorities, as well as public health agencies, in real time, in order to communicate clear recommendations and directives on a daily basis to our teams based in Canada and the United States.

 

The long-term sustainability of the company remains at the heart of our concerns and actions on a daily basis. More than ever, our team is mobilized and ready to face the challenges posed by the coronavirus.
